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1686726267 1292806 59065714
3989518834 292645453
3989518834 292645453
36818867 353 0381967176
All about undefined
Interested in learning more?
3989518834 292645453
36818867 353 0381967176
See more
2418293 336756107
079 626 32 98 69
See more
1975 041161
0129940 87881 09 647749865
See more